*------------------------------------------------------------------------------
* REGISTERS
*
* CSR    - control/status register
* IFR    - interrupt flag register
* ISR    - interrupt set register
* ICR    - interrupt clear register
* IER    - interrupt enable register
* ISTP   - interrupt service table pointer register
* IRP    - interrupt return pointer
* NRP    - non-maskable interrupt return pointer
* AMR    - addressing mode reister
* DEVCFG - Device Configuration register  (4)
* DEVSTAT - Device Status Register (5)
* JTAGID - JTAG ID register (5)
*
* (1) only supported on 67xx
* (2) only supported on floating point devices
* (3) only supported on 6411/14/15/16 devices
* (4) only supported on 6713/DA610/DM642/6412/6711C/6712C devices
* (5) only supported on DM642/6412/6410/6413 devices
*

/*---------------------------------------------------------------------------------------*/
/*                                     6 6 6 6 6 6 6 6 6 6 D D D D 6 6 6 6 6 6 6 6 6 6 N */
/*                                     2 2 2 2 2 2 7 7 7 7 A M M M 4 4 4 4 7 7 4 4 4 4 O */
/*                                     0 0 0 0 0 1 0 1 1 1 6 6 6 6 1 1 1 1 1 1 1 1 1 1 N */
/*                                     1 2 3 4 5 1 1 1 2 3 1 4 4 4 2 4 5 6 1 2 1 0 3 8 E */
/*                                                         0 2 1 0         C C           */
/*---------------------------------------------------------------------------------------*/
#define CACHE_SUPPORT     C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define DMA_SUPPORT       CHIP_SUPPORT(1,1,1,1,1,0,1,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0)
#define EDMA_SUPPORT      CHIP_SUPPORT(0,0,0,0,0,1,0,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define EMIF_SUPPORT      C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,0,0,0,0,0,0,0,1,1,0,0,0,0,0)
#define EMIFA_SUPPORT     C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,1,1,1,1,1,1,1,0,0,1,1,1,1,0)
#define EMIFB_SUPPORT     C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,1,1,1,0,0,0,0,0,0,0)
#define GPIO_SUPPORT      C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define HPI_SUPPORT       CHIP_SUPPORT(1,0,0,0,0,1,1,1,0,1,1,1,1,0,1,1,1,1,1,0,1,1,1,1,0)
#define I2C_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,1,1,1,1,1,1,0,0,0,0,0,0,1,1,1,0)
#define IRQ_SUPPORT       C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define MCASP_SUPPORT     C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,1,1,1,1,1,0,0,0,0,0,0,0,1,1,1,0)
#define MCBSP_SUPPORT     C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define PLL_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,1,1,0,0,0,1,0,0,0,1,1,0,0,0,0,0)
#define TIMER_SUPPORT     C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define XBUS_SUPPORT      CHIP_SUPPORT(0,1,1,1,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0)
#define PCI_SUPPORT       CHIP_SUPPORT(0,0,0,0,1,0,0,0,0,0,0,1,0,0,1,0,1,1,0,0,1,0,0,0,0)
/*---------------------------------------------------------------------------------------*/
/*                                     6 6 6 6 6 6 6 6 6 6 D D D D 6 6 6 6 6 6 6 6 6 6 N */
/*                                     2 2 2 2 2 2 7 7 7 7 A M M M 4 4 4 4 7 7 4 4 4 4 O */
/*                                     0 0 0 0 0 1 0 1 1 1 6 6 6 6 1 1 1 1 1 1 1 1 1 1 N */
/*                                     1 2 3 4 5 1 1 1 2 3 1 4 4 4 2 4 5 6 1 2 1 0 3 8 E */
/*                                                         0 2 1 0         C C           */
/*---------------------------------------------------------------------------------------*/
#define VP_SUPPORT        C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,1,1,1,0,0,0,0,0,0,0,0,0,0,0)
#define VIC_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,1,1,1,0,0,0,0,0,0,0,0,0,0,0)
#define DAT_SUPPORT       C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define PWR_SUPPORT       CHIP_SUPPORT(1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define UTOP_SUPPORT      C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,1,1,0,0,0,0,0,0,0)
#define TCP_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,1,0,0,0,0,0,0,0)
#define VCP_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,1,0,0,0,0,0,1,0)
#define EMAC_SUPPORT      C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,1,1,1,1,0,0,0,0,0,0,0,0,0,0)
#define MDIO_SUPPORT      C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,1,1,1,1,0,0,0,0,0,0,0,0,0,0)
#define EMU_SUPPORT	  C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,1,0,0,0,0,0,0,0)
                                                                                       
#define L2CACHE_SUPPORT   CHIP_SUPPORT(0,0,0,0,0,1,0,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define TC_SUPPORT        CHIP_SUPPORT(0,0,0,0,0,1,0,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,1,0)
#define FPU_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,1,1,1,1,1,0,0,0,0,0,0,0,1,1,0,0,0,0,0)
#define C01_SUPPORT       CHIP_SUPPORT(1,1,1,1,1,0,1,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0)
#define C11_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,1,0,1,1,1,1,0,0,0,0,0,0,0,1,1,0,0,0,0,0)
#define C64_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,1,1,1,1,1,1,1,0,0,1,1,1,1,0)
#define ATL_SUPPORT       CHIP_SUPPORT(0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,1,1,1,0)

#define CACHE_L2_SUPPORT  L2CACHE_SUPPORT

/******************************************************************************\
* _____________________
* |                   |
* |  C S R            |
* |___________________|
*
* CSR - control/status register
*
* FIELDS (msb -> lsb)
* (r)  CPUID
* (r)  REVID
* (rw) PWRD
* (rc) SAT
* (r)  EN
* (rw) PCC
* (rw) DCC
* (rw) PGIE
* (rw) GIE
*
\******************************************************************************/
  extern far cregister volatile unsigned int CSR;

  #define _CHIP_CSR_CPUID_MASK         0xFF000000u
  #define _CHIP_CSR_CPUID_SHIFT        0x00000018u
  #define  CHIP_CSR_CPUID_DEFAULT      0x00000000u
  #define  CHIP_CSR_CPUID_OF(x)        _VALUEOF(x)
  #define  CHIP_CSR_CPUID_C62X         0x00000000u
  #define  CHIP_CSR_CPUID_C67X         0x00000002u
  #define  CHIP_CSR_CPUID_C64X         0x00000004u

  #define _CHIP_CSR_REVID_MASK         0x00FF0000u
  #define _CHIP_CSR_REVID_SHIFT        0x00000010u
  #define  CHIP_CSR_REVID_DEFAULT      0x00000000u
  #define  CHIP_CSR_REVID_OF(x)        _VALUEOF(x)
  #define  CHIP_CSR_REVID_620120       0x00000001u
  #define  CHIP_CSR_REVID_620121       0x00000001u
  #define  CHIP_CSR_REVID_620130       0x00000002u
  #define  CHIP_CSR_REVID_670100       0x00000201u
  #define  CHIP_CSR_REVID_670110       0x00000202u
  #define  CHIP_CSR_REVID_621110       0x00000002u
  #define  CHIP_CSR_REVID_640010       0x00000801u
  #define  CHIP_CSR_REVID_6202         0x00000002u
  #define  CHIP_CSR_REVID_6202B        0x00000003u
  #define  CHIP_CSR_REVID_6711         0x00000002u
  #define  CHIP_CSR_REVID_6711C        0x00000003u
  #define  CHIP_CSR_REVID_6712         0x00000002u
  #define  CHIP_CSR_REVID_6712C        0x00000003u

  #define _CHIP_CSR_PWRD_MASK          0x0000FC00u
  #define _CHIP_CSR_PWRD_SHIFT         0x0000000Au
  #define  CHIP_CSR_PWRD_DEFAULT       0x00000000u
  #define  CHIP_CSR_PWRD_OF(x)         _VALUEOF(x)
  #define  CHIP_CSR_PWRD_NONE          0x00000000u
  #define  CHIP_CSR_PWRD_PD1A          0x00000009u
  #define  CHIP_CSR_PWRD_PD1B          0x00000011u
  #define  CHIP_CSR_PWRD_PD2           0x0000001Au
  #define  CHIP_CSR_PWRD_PD3           0x0000001Cu

  #define _CHIP_CSR_SAT_MASK           0x00000200u
  #define _CHIP_CSR_SAT_SHIFT          0x00000009u
  #define  CHIP_CSR_SAT_DEFAULT        0x00000000u
  #define  CHIP_CSR_SAT_OF(x)          _VALUEOF(x)
  #define  CHIP_CSR_SAT_0              0x00000000u
  #define  CHIP_CSR_SAT_1              0x00000001u

  #define _CHIP_CSR_EN_MASK            0x00000100u
  #define _CHIP_CSR_EN_SHIFT           0x00000008u
  #define  CHIP_CSR_EN_DEFAULT         0x00000000u
  #define  CHIP_CSR_EN_OF(x)           _VALUEOF(x)
  #define  CHIP_CSR_EN_BIG             0x00000000u
  #define  CHIP_CSR_EN_LITTLE          0x00000001u

  #define _CHIP_CSR_PCC_MASK           0x000000E0u
  #define _CHIP_CSR_PCC_SHIFT          0x00000005u
  #define  CHIP_CSR_PCC_DEFAULT        0x00000000u
  #define  CHIP_CSR_PCC_OF(x)          _VALUEOF(x)
  #define  CHIP_CSR_PCC_MAPPED         0x00000000u
  #define  CHIP_CSR_PCC_ENABLE         0x00000002u
  #define  CHIP_CSR_PCC_FREEZE         0x00000003u
  #define  CHIP_CSR_PCC_BYPASS         0x00000004u

  #define _CHIP_CSR_DCC_MASK           0x0000001Cu
  #define _CHIP_CSR_DCC_SHIFT          0x00000002u
  #define  CHIP_CSR_DCC_DEFAULT        0x00000000u
  #define  CHIP_CSR_DCC_OF(x)          _VALUEOF(x)
  #define  CHIP_CSR_DCC_MAPPED         0x00000000u
  #define  CHIP_CSR_DCC_ENABLE         0x00000002u
  #define  CHIP_CSR_DCC_FREEZE         0x00000003u
  #define  CHIP_CSR_DCC_BYPASS         0x00000004u

  #define _CHIP_CSR_PGIE_MASK          0x00000002u
  #define _CHIP_CSR_PGIE_SHIFT         0x00000001u
  #define  CHIP_CSR_PGIE_DEFAULT       0x00000000u
  #define  CHIP_CSR_PGIE_OF(x)         _VALUEOF(x)
  #define  CHIP_CSR_PGIE_0             0x00000000u
  #define  CHIP_CSR_PGIE_1             0x00000001u

  #define _CHIP_CSR_GIE_MASK           0x00000001u
  #define _CHIP_CSR_GIE_SHIFT          0x00000000u
  #define  CHIP_CSR_GIE_DEFAULT        0x00000000u
  #define  CHIP_CSR_GIE_OF(x)          _VALUEOF(x)
  #define  CHIP_CSR_GIE_0              0x00000000u
  #define  CHIP_CSR_GIE_1              0x00000001u

  #define  CHIP_CSR_OF(x)              _VALUEOF(x)

  #define CHIP_CSR_DEFAULT (Uint32)( \
     _PER_FDEFAULT(CHIP,CSR,CPUID) \
    |_PER_FDEFAULT(CHIP,CSR,REVID) \
    |_PER_FDEFAULT(CHIP,CSR,PWRD) \
    |_PER_FDEFAULT(CHIP,CSR,SAT) \
    |_PER_FDEFAULT(CHIP,CSR,EN) \
    |_PER_FDEFAULT(CHIP,CSR,PCC) \
    |_PER_FDEFAULT(CHIP,CSR,DCC) \
    |_PER_FDEFAULT(CHIP,CSR,PGIE) \
    |_PER_FDEFAULT(CHIP,CSR,GIE) \
  )

  #define CHIP_CSR_RMK(pwrd,pcc,dcc,pgie,gie) (Uint32)( \
     _PER_FMK(CHIP,CSR,PWRD,pwrd) \
    |_PER_FMK(CHIP,CSR,PCC,pcc) \
    |_PER_FMK(CHIP,CSR,DCC,dcc) \
    |_PER_FMK(CHIP,CSR,PGIE,pgie) \
    |_PER_FMK(CHIP,CSR,GIE,gie) \
  )

  #define _CHIP_CSR_FGET(FIELD)\
    _PER_CFGET(CHIP,CSR,##FIELD)

  #define _CHIP_CSR_FSET(FIELD,field)\
    _PER_CFSET(CHIP,CSR,##FIELD,field)

  #define _CHIP_CSR_FSETS(FIELD,SYM)\
    _PER_CFSETS(CHIP,CSR,##FIELD,##SYM)
